During the Training.
Basic Metal Training
The basic metal training primarily focuses on gaining fundamental knowledge about the materials, measuring tools, and machine tools used, as well as developing manual dexterity. This includes tasks such as marking, center punching, filing, sawing, drilling, and measuring. The basic manual training lasts approximately four months.
Following this, you will receive training on machine tools, including lathes, milling machines, grinding machines, and electrical discharge machines.
Training at the Workbench
Training at the workbench is the core part of the apprenticeship and takes the longest. Under the guidance of your trainer, you will work on injection molding tools (e.g., polishing, fitting, texturing, etc.). Afterward, you will be allowed to independently manufacture injection molding tools and fixtures.
Training in Other Departments
You will also be trained in the departments of Design/Development, Tool Repair, and Quality Control. In the Design/Development department, you will gain basic drawing skills. During this time, you will independently create tools from drawings, and you will be taught how to correctly read and understand technical drawings. In the Quality Control department, you will learn how to check the dimensional accuracy of finished plastic parts and assess whether they meet our customers’ standards. In the Tool Repair department, you will learn how to repair and maintain tools.
